当前位置: 首页 > news >正文

C++中boost库的安装及使用(Windows)

Boost库的安装及使用

  • 引言
  • 使用现有的boost库
  • 安装及使用

引言

C++开发中经常会用到boost库,本文记录一下Windows上boost在visual studio2019上的使用。

Boost库是一个跨平台的C++库集合,旨在为C++开发者提供一系列高质量的通用功能。不同的Visual Studio(VS)版本并不要求安装不同版本的Boost库,因为Boost库通常与C++标准库一起使用,而不是与特定的编译器或IDE版本绑定。

由于visual studio 2019最低支持的C++特性是c++14,当然像C++11特性也支持。所以安装的时候先要确定Boost库版本支持当前的C++特性。

使用现有的boost库

我使用的是Boost_1.78.0,它与C++11特性在使用的时候可以兼容。
博文顶部是Boost的压缩包,包含已经生成的头文件和库文件。

下载之后解压到自己想要放置的目录下,打开visual studio2019新建C++工程后,设置项目属性-》vc++目录下的包含目录(头文件所在目录)和库目录,点击应用按钮,确定按钮之后,就可以编写相关的boost程序。

http://www.lryc.cn/news/312305.html

相关文章:

  • CPP编程-CPP11中的内存管理策略模型与名称空间管理探幽(时隔一年,再谈C++抽象内存模型)
  • springboot项目整合minio实现文件的分布式存储
  • 微信小程序开发学习笔记《19》uni-app框架-配置小程序分包与轮播图跳转
  • Python内置模块
  • WordPress建站入门教程:小皮面板phpstudy如何安装PHP和切换php版本?
  • 用友 NC saveDoc.ajax 任意文件上传漏洞复现
  • 如何使用达摩盘
  • 网络编程的学习
  • 【Mining Data】收集数据(使用 Python 挖掘 Twitter 数据)
  • 2024京津冀光伏展
  • 在C#中使用Linq
  • Swing程序设计(11)动作事件监听器,焦点事件监听器
  • Python 开发图形界面程序
  • 百度搜索引擎SEO优化方法
  • 一文了解docker与k8s
  • Linux基础——进程控制
  • 网络工程师笔记8
  • 从零学算法128
  • 2024免费mac苹果电脑的清理和维护软件CleanMyMac X
  • Python反射机制在实际场景中的应用
  • 网络原理初识
  • 关于uniapp小程序的分包问题
  • MySQL:索引的优化方法
  • 前后端分离vue+nodejs+mysql高校学生社团管理系统xgp16
  • HCIA-Datacom实验指导手册:7 构建简单 IPv6 网络
  • ElasticSearch搜索引擎使用指南
  • mysql与oracle的区别
  • JVM相关面试题及常用命令参数
  • Material UI 5 学习01-按钮组件
  • 解决移除数字问题的两种方法:暴力法和使用栈